Dingwall Guitars Debuts Alberto Rigoni AR5 Signature Bass Model

Two years ago, luthier Sheldon Dingwall and bassist Alberto Rigoni began working on a new bass. The goal was to create a versatile bass with a lot of punch and blending Dingwall’s ABZ and Z3 series basses. The duo has just unveiled the creation, the Dingwall AR5. Alberto Rigoni Releases Third Solo Album, “Three Wise Monkeys”

Alberto Rigoni has released his third solo effort, entitled Three Wise Monkeys. Further refining the style presented in 2011’s Rebirth, the new album is made up of half instrumental and half vocal songs that revolve around the Japanese folk legend of the “Three Wise Monkeys,” which embodies the proverbial principle “see no evil, hear no evil, speak no evil.” Rigoni’s...

Alberto Rigoni: Funky Metal Bass Riff

Alberto Rigoni is gearing up for the release of his upcoming album, Three Wise Monkeys with a few teaser videos. Here’s a clip of a funky metal bass riff from the song “Free Falling”. Rigoni’s group also includes vocalist Jonas Erixon, drummer Mark Cross and guitarist Simone Mularoni. Three Wise Monkeys is releasing in October.

Alberto Rigoni: The Net

Here’s a cool video for the mesmerizing track “The Net” from Alberto Rigoni’s 2011 album, Rebirth. The song is built entirely of harmonics, which gives it a floating kind of feeling.

Alberto Rigoni: Tetris Theme for Bass

Here’s a cool video of Alberto Rigoni bringing back old school gaming memories with a three-bass layered arrangement of the Tetris theme. For authenticity, he used a bitcrusher effect on the lead line for that classic game soundtrack vibe. Also, check out that fretless tone!

Simone Vignola and Alberto Rigoni: Obsession

After first meeting at EuroBassDay in 2010, Italian bassists Simone Vignola and Alberto Rigoni have teamed up for a new project called the BASStards. Featuring “fat riffs, hard grooves and catchy atmospheres,” the collaboration has released this music video to their first single, “Obsession.”

Alberto Rigoni Releases “Rebirth”

Bassist Alberto Rigoni has released his second solo album, Rebirth, on Nightmare Records. The 9-track set sees Rigoni flexing his compositional muscles with compelling tunes that range from ambient grooves to full-on prog-rock jams.
